Transaction d3d6a62e04ef960b482d20d28959930a26df1861413a13543ab0854240481003
1 Input
1 Output
-
d3d6a62e04ef960b482d20d28959930a26df1861413a13543ab0854240481003:0
- value
- 625636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75f68459694cec18d3495bfbcfe5ed1445ef8aa4 OP_EQUAL
- address
- 3CSkJHh8ofxMTLJcP7XawEgjbUKnXSTCQr